For Petitioner : Mr.R.Munuswamy for petitioners in both WPs For Respondents : Mr.K.Prabakar for RR1 to 3 in both WPs COMMON ORDER Both these writ petitions challenge the orders passed by the 2nd respondent under Section 45A of The Employees' State Insurance Act, 1948 (as amended).
2. The petitioner in both the writ petitions are one and the same establishment which is situated at MC Road, Govindapuram, Ambur, Vellore District.
3. According to the respondent corporation, the petitioner establishment is liable to pay contribution in terms of Section 40 of the Employees' State
Insurance Act, 1948 r/w Regulations 29 & 31 of the Employees' State Insurance (General) Regulations, 1950. It was alleged that the petitioner did not pay the contributions and therefore, two separate notices were issued on 26.06.2023.
4. Admittedly, the said show cause notices were received by the petitioner establishment. However, two separate replies were sent by the petitioner to the respondents stating that being the period of Ramzan, he is unable to appear immediately and requested one adjournment. The said letters dated 18.07.2013 were received by the 2nd respondent on 22.07.2013. Yet, the 2nd respondent proceeded to pass two separate orders on 23.07.2013 stating that no response was received from the petitioner nor was any reply sent to the show cause notices. This orders have been put to challenge in the present writ petitions.
5. Heard both sides.
6. I find that the statements made by the 2nd respondent that the petitioner did not respond to the show cause notices is contrary to the records.
7. Mr.R.Munuswamy, learned counsel for the petitioner would contend taking me through the typed set of papers that the petitioner had, in fact, dispatched its letters seeking adjournment by Registered Post with Acknowledgement Due on 18.07.2013 itself and they were received by the 2nd
respondent on 22.07.2013. But, for the reasons best known to him, the 2nd respondent had proceeded to pass orders as if no reply was given. He would further point out that on 29.07.2013 the petitioner has paid a sum of Rs.4,03,741/- and Rs.1,34,076/- for the amounts covered under the writ petitions in W.P.No.32319 & 32320 of 2013 respectively.
8. Substantial amounts having been made, I am inclined to set aside the impugned order for the violation of principles of natural justice and remit the matters to the 2nd respondent for consideration afresh. In the result, the writ petitions stand allowed and the impugned orders are set aside. The date of hearing shall be on 04.07.2023. The date is fixed by this Court so that neither the petitioner nor the 3rd respondent can plead that they were not aware of the date of hearing. The 2nd respondent shall hear the matters and pass appropriate orders on merits and in accordance with law. Such orders shall be communicated to the petitioner soon thereafter within a period of 15 days. No costs.
